66 / 82 page ![]() 65 AT25SL321 DS-25SL321–112H–2020-10 8.37 Enter Secured OTP (B1h) The Enter Secured OTP instruction is for entering the additional 4 kbit secured OTP mode. The additional 4 kbit secured OTP is independent from main array, which can be used to store unique serial number for system identifier. After entering the Secured OTP mode, and then follow standard read or program, procedure to read out the data or update data. The Secured OTP data cannot be updated again once it is lock-down Please note that Write Status Register-1, Write Status Register-2 and Write Security Register instructions are not acceptable during the access of secure OTP region. Once security OTP is lock down, only commands related with read are valid. The Enter Secured OTP instruction sequence is shown in Figure 8-59. Figure 8-59. Enter Secured OTP Instruction for SPI Mode (left) and QPI Mode (right) 8.38 Exit Secured OTP (C1h) The Exit Secured OTP instruction is for exiting the additional 4 kbit secured OTP mode. See Figure 8-60. Figure 8-60. Exit Secured OTP instruction for SPI Mode (left) and QPI Mode (right) |
